IndianOil to install 4,000 EV chargers at investment of Rs. 919.78 crore

The Board of IndianOil at its meeting held on 1st December 2023 has accorded approval for the procurement and installation of 4,000 fast Electric Vehicle chargers at an estimated capital investment of Rs. 919.78 crore.

Panpit refinery expansion cost revised

The Board also approved the revision in cost of the project for capacity expansion of Panipat Refinery (from 15 to 25 MMTPA) from Rs. 32,946 crore to Rs. 36,225 crore and revision in completion schedule of the project from September 2024 to December 2025.

BASF announces differentiated Steering Implementation globally

BASF will globally implement a more differentiated approach for steering its businesses in line with the principles of empowerment, differentiation and simplification. The global Agricultural Solutions business will also be part of this differentiated steering approach.

BASF is currently in the early stages of implementing its differentiated steering concept, and the impact on BASF India Limited is still being assessed.

EP Biocomposites wins Rs. 72 lakhs order from ONGC

EP Biocomposites Limited has received an order for design, supply, installation, testing and commissioning of sewage treatment plant of 100 KLD capacity (MBR based) including civil and electrification work with all necessary utilities from Oil and Natural Gas Corporation Limited.

The order value is Rs. 72.27 lakhs. The order represents around 10% of the entire turnover from the previous financial year 2022-23 and is proposed to be completed within financial year 2023-24.
